February weather forecast
Chaung-U, Myanmar

February

Weather in February

February, the last month of the winter in Chaung-U, is a hot month, with temperature in the range of an average high of 32.3°C (90.1°F) and an average low of 17.9°C (64.2°F).

Temperature

The shift from January to February sees a slight increase in the average high-temperature, transitioning from a warm 27.8°C (82°F) to a hot 32.3°C (90.1°F). During February, Chaung-U notes a substantial drop from the daytime peak to an average minimum temperature of 17.9°C (64.2°F).

Heat index

During February, the heat index is calculated to be a tropical 33°C (91.4°F). Take extra precautions, as heat cramps and heat exhaustion are possible. Sustained activity may result in heatstroke.
Understanding the heat index involves considering values for shaded locales with light wind. Heat index values may surge by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ees in the presence of direct sunlight.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'real feel', combines both the air temperature and the humidity level to give a perceived human temperature. An individual's temperature experience can be influenced by extra factors, including metabolic differences, activity levels, and clothing. Be aware that direct exposure to sunlight increases heat impact and may raise the heat index by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are particularly relevant to children. Young individuals are generally in more danger than adults due to their lower capacity to sweat. Moreover, their large skin surface in relation to their small bodies and the increased heat generation from their activities makes them more vulnerable.
